Are you a follower or a leader? I enjoy taking charge and am not shy with my opinions. While I try to temper my blatant approach, leading still is my natural inclination. I like doing things my way. But Isaiah reminds us and Jesus commands us differently.

All of us, like sheep, have strayed away. We have left God’s paths to follow our own. ~Isaiah 53: 6a

Then Jesus said to his disciples, “If any of you wants to be my follower, you must turn from your selfish ways, take up your cross, and follow me. ~Matthew 16: 24

Suddenly, being a follower takes on much deeper meaning.

My life shouldn’t be all about me and my way. It should be about the life God has planned for me.

Finding God’s path for us can be a conscious choice. Or, we can float along in life hoping to bump into it along the way. I want to actively seek His plan for me. This can only be done by following.

Today, following has an entirely new definition. We ‘follow’ people and businesses on social media to know what they are up to. Our interest in their words and actions impact our lives, ideally for the better. Unfortunately, the opposite is also true. So who are we following?

Jesus calls us to be His followers. God doesn’t want us to just know of Him; He wants to be truly known. The difference is awareness versus relationship. I know of many people. But I have meaningful relationships with far fewer. Relationship involves time, energy and effort. Jesus calls us to follow Him as He leads. Along the way, we develop a stronger bond. There is an awareness yes, but an even deeper relationship grows as we follow.

Being the leader I desire to be comes only after I follow Jesus. His ways are greater than my ways. So while I may wish to lead, I want to known as His follower first. When I put Christ first, the rest of life falls into place. Understanding this in a deeper way led to the name of this blog. But following His footprints each day takes effort.
